Output fec69363ae4c27442569acb1dd038a6f4172efdf2cdeac989b6173038492ffe8:0

value
511609
script pubkey
OP_0 OP_PUSHBYTES_20 b875150d00af7fd4964d92621a577ced72e1c6f8
address
bc1qhp632rgq4alaf9jdjf3p54mua4ewr3hcdctvd7
transaction
fec69363ae4c27442569acb1dd038a6f4172efdf2cdeac989b6173038492ffe8
spent
true